Enzalutamide 40 mg Tablet is an androgen receptor inhibitor used to treat prostate cancer, including metastatic castration-resistant prostate cancer (mCRPC) and metastatic hormone-sensitive prostate cancer (mHSPC). It works by blocking androgens (male hormones) from stimulating cancer cell growth. This oral medication is taken as prescribed by a doctor. Common side effects include fatigue, hot flashes, high blood pressure, weakness, and joint pain. Regular monitoring is recommended. Always follow medical advice for safe use.

Albucel 20% Human Albumin Injection is a plasma protein solution used for restoring and maintaining blood volume in conditions such as hypovolemia, burns, hypoalbuminemia, liver disease, and nephrotic syndrome. It helps maintain oncotic pressure and fluid balance in the body. Administered intravenously under medical supervision, it is derived from human plasma and used in critical care settings. Common side effects include fever, chills, allergic reactions, and fluid overload. Proper monitoring is essential, especially in patients with heart or kidney conditions.

Azacytin 100 mg Injection contains Azacitidine, an antineoplastic (chemotherapy) drug used to treat myelodysplastic syndromes (MDS), acute myeloid leukemia (AML), and chronic myelomonocytic leukemia (CMML). It works by inhibiting DNA methylation, helping to restore normal cell growth. This injection is administered under medical supervision, usually subcutaneously or intravenously.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, low blood counts, and fatigue. Always follow the doctor’s guidance for safe use.
